Jobs We Take for Granted

 

America is full of variety. Not only are the people diverse, but so are the jobs and skill sets. But among these diverse jobs, there are those that play a vital role in our society and community but do not get the respect that they deserve. But the majority seems to forget how important these roles are for our economy and society. Here is a short list of the jobs that are taken most for granted.

· Teachers: With all the dedication and hard work they put into teaching our children, they should definitely be paid more. They have to put up with ill-behaved children for eight hours a day—sometimes more. They inspire, comfort, teach, share, and love. And yet, society doesn’t treat them the best. They deserve a lot more respect than what they are currently receiving.

· Janitorial: Those that clean after the rest of us have to take on the role of our mothers because we don’t clean up after ourselves. And those that are in the profession are usually looked down upon from the rest of us—like they are on the bottom of society’s totem pole.

· Truck Drivers: Without their services, America would not be what it is today. Almost everything that can be bought in a store has been shipped by way of truck. Without CDL driver jobs, we would not have access to the many products currently available.

· Parents: Let’s face it, parenting is hard work. But parents get a bad rap sometimes. It takes a constant vigilance and dedication to raise decent children who respect their surroundings and other people.

Allied Health Career Spotlight of Phlebotomy Technician

By: Subhash Kandpal | 13/11/2009
Phlebotomy technicians are important members of the health care team who usually work with physicians, laboratory staff, nurses and patients. They are mainly employed in hospital and clinic settings, but at times they may also require performing their duties in private home care facilities or laboratories. As per the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the job opportunities for phlebotomy technicians are further expected to grow by 14% between 2006 and 2016.
